地球人口承载力估计(信息学奥赛一本通-T1005)
生活随笔
收集整理的這篇文章主要介紹了
地球人口承载力估计(信息学奥赛一本通-T1005)
小編覺(jué)得挺不錯(cuò)的,現(xiàn)在分享給大家,幫大家做個(gè)參考.
【題目描述】
假設(shè)地球上的新生資源按恒定速度增長(zhǎng)。照此測(cè)算,地球上現(xiàn)有資源加上新生資源可供x億人生活a年,或供y億人生活b年。
為了能夠?qū)崿F(xiàn)可持續(xù)發(fā)展,避免資源枯竭,地球最多能夠養(yǎng)活多少億人?
【輸入】
輸入只有一行,包括四個(gè)正整數(shù)x,a,y,b,兩個(gè)整數(shù)之間用單個(gè)空格隔開(kāi)。x>y,a<b,ax<by,各整數(shù)均不大于10000。
【輸出】
一個(gè)實(shí)數(shù)z,表示地球最多養(yǎng)活z億人,舍入到小數(shù)點(diǎn)后兩位。
【輸入樣例】
110 90 90 210
【輸出樣例】
75.00
【源程序】
#include<iostream> #include<iomanip> using namespace std; int main() {int x,y,a,b;double z;cin>>x>>a>>y>>b;z=(y*b-x*a)/(b-a);//計(jì)算最多人數(shù)cout<<setiosflags(ios::fixed)<<setprecision(2);//保留兩位小數(shù)cout<<z<<endl;return 0; }?
總結(jié)
以上是生活随笔為你收集整理的地球人口承载力估计(信息学奥赛一本通-T1005)的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問(wèn)題。
- 上一篇: 简单算术表达式求值(信息学奥赛一本通-T
- 下一篇: 数组逆序重存放(信息学奥赛一本通-T11